What humidity should I set my dehumidifier to in the basement?

The ideal setting for a dehumidifier is between 30% and 50%. It’s best to keep the humidity level as low as possible because mold can develop when it’s humid. Is 60 percent indoor humidity too high?

When indoor humidity rises above the 60% level, it’s considered high. During the summer season, high indoor humidity levels are common in parts of the South that have high outdoor humidity. It poses serious health risks for both you and your family when the air in your home is too humid.
